Ultrasonographic application in predicting axillary lymph nodes metastasis in patients with breast cancer / 中华超声影像学杂志

ABSTRACT
ObjectiveTo evaluate the implication of ultrasonographic features of primary breast cancer tumors and axillary lymph nodes in predicting axillary lymph nodes metastasis in patients with breast cancer.MethodsA total of 108 patients with breast cancer were underwent examination of primary breast tumors and axillary lymph nodes by high frequency linear-array probes of ultrasound.The ages of patients,locations of primary tumors,numbers of tumors,maximum diameters of tumors,the longitudinal transverse axis ratio of tumors,mass boundary,ultrasonic patterns,micro-calcification,classification of blood supply,color pixel density(CPD),peak systolic velocity,resistance index,the longitudinal transverse axis ratio of axillary lymph nodes and maximum cortical thickness of axillary lymph nodes were recorded.ResultsOut of 108 patients with breast cancer,the longitudinal transverse axis ratio of tumor were greater than 1 in 75 (69.4 % ),micro-calcification in 57(52.8 % ),classification of blood supply were Ⅱ - Ⅲ in 57 (52.8% ),CPD were greater than or equal to 10% in 48 (44.4%),maximum cortical thickness of axillary lymph node were greater than or equal to 3 mm in 51 (47.2%),and longitudinal transverse axis ratio of lymph nodes were less than 1.5 in 59 (54.6%).Univariate analysis revealed that these six parameters were correlated to the axillary lymph node metastasis in breast cancer ( P <0.05).However,ages of patients,location of tumor in the breast,numbers of tumors,maximum diameters of tumors,mass boundary,ultrasonic patterns,peak systolic velocity and resistance index were not related to the axillary lymph node metastasis( P >0.05).Multivariate logistic regression analyses showed that CPD (OR16.337,95% CI4.537- 58.826),longitudinal transverse axis ratio of lymph nodes (OR3.754,95% CI1.269- 11.108) and microcalcificationand (OR3.033,95 % CI1.040 - 8.840) were risk factors of axillary lymph nodes metastasis in patients with breast cancer.ConclusionsThe application of ultrasonography in patients with breast cancer is useful in predicting axillary lymph nodes metastasis.
